2009-08-08 15 views
156

मेरे पास एक विशिष्ट प्रोजेक्ट है जहां मुझे 65 अक्षरों पर प्रत्येक कोड लाइन को लपेटने की आवश्यकता है। मैंने ग्रहण जावा कोड फॉर्मेटर को इसके लिए ठीक से स्थापित किया है। लेकिन मैं वास्तव में जो चाहता हूं वह संपादक में खींचना एक ऊर्ध्वाधर रेखा है, जहां मैं टाइपिंग के दौरान अधिकतम लाइन चौड़ाई कहां दिखाता हूं, न कि जब मैं फॉर्ममीटर चलाता हूं। मुझे पता है कि यह सुविधा कुछ क्षमता में उपलब्ध है क्योंकि यह कोड फॉर्मेटर प्रॉपर्टी पेज में प्रदर्शित होती है।क्या कोई ग्रहण रेखा-चौड़ाई मार्कर है?

मैं इस चालू करने के लिए ग्रहण में कोई विकल्प दिखाई नहीं देता और मैं किसी भी प्लग इन है कि यह ग्रहण प्लगइन सेंट्रल पर कर नहीं देखा

+1

यदि आप ग्रहण नियॉन बग के लिए समाधान ढूंढ रहे हैं, तो https://bugs.eclipse.org/bugs/show_bug.cgi?id=468307#c11 देखें। – brandizzi

उत्तर

285

विंडोज़/वरीयताओं में देखो (कम से कम Windows पर - IIRC यह विभिन्न ऑपरेटिंग सिस्टम के लिए चारों ओर घूमता है):

General -> Editors -> Text Editors -> Show Print Margin 

इसे टिकटें और इसे लाइन दिखाना चाहिए।

इसे खोजने का एक त्वरित तरीका के रूप में, शीर्ष पर खोज फ़िल्टर का उपयोग करें और "मार्जिन" पर फ़िल्टर करें।

+11

आपको कोड स्वरूपण के लिए लाइन लम्बाई भी बदलनी चाहिए: http://stackoverflow.com/a/3697302/311744 –

+1

क्योंकि इनके पास अलग-अलग कॉलम मान हो सकते हैं, 'अधिकतम पंक्ति चौड़ाई' को उसी मान पर सेट करना याद रखें जैसे 'प्रिंट मार्जिन कॉलम ' – eugenevd

+0

नियॉन (4.6) में यह सेटिंग नहीं है :( –

37

ग्रहण लूना (4.4) में: चुनें मेनू Window\Preference। शीर्ष-बाएं कोने पर, खोज बॉक्स type filter text, टाइप करें: margin

enter image description here

अनुभाग Apperance color option में, Print margin चुनें। Show print margin चुनें। टेक्स्ट बॉक्स में Print margin column, 65 टाइप करें जो आप चाहते हैं।

+4

यह उत्तर दोहराता है [ऊपर उत्तर] (http://stackoverflow.com/a/1248899/572834), एक स्क्रीन शॉट के साथ। –

+4

@AlexeyIvanov True लेकिन यह उत्तर मूल में जोड़ता है। स्क्रीनशॉट सामान्य में एक अच्छा जोड़ा है, लेकिन विशेष रूप से क्योंकि हाइलाइटिंग से पता चलता है कि मार्जिन के रंग को कैसे बदला जाए। मुझे यह अंततः मिल गया होगा क्योंकि लुना अंधेरे विषय में प्रिंट मार्जिन मुझे अंधेरा कर रहा था, लेकिन इस जवाब ने मेरे जीवन को आसान बना दिया जो हमेशा एक उत्तर में एक अच्छी बात है। –

+0

क्या कोई लाइन लंबी है तो मार्जिन होने पर एक्लिप्स शो चेतावनी रखने का कोई तरीका है? –

संबंधित मुद्दे